What Causes This Problem
- Clogged drains often lead to shower or tub overflow issues.
- Faulty plumbing fixtures can cause unexpected water spills.
- Excessive water pressure sometimes results in bathroom overflows.
- Neglected bathroom maintenance increases risk of water damage.
- Improperly sealed shower enclosures allow water leakage outside.

Our Work Process
- Inspect affected areas promptly to assess shower and tub overflow damage.
- Extract standing water using advanced drying and water removal equipment.
- Treat and disinfect affected surfaces to prevent mold growth and odors.
- Continuously monitor moisture levels throughout drying to ensure complete remediation.
- Perform final quality check and provide tips to avoid future bathroom water issues.

How Long Does Shower And Tub Overflow Cleanup Usually Take?
The cleanup and drying process typically take a few days to a week depending on severity, with ongoing moisture monitoring to ensure full restoration.
Can Homeowners Perform Shower And Tub Overflow Cleanup Themselves?
DIY efforts risk incomplete drying and mold growth; professional services guarantee thorough water extraction and sanitation for lasting protection.
What Are The Health Risks Associated With Shower And Tub Overflow Damage?
Excess moisture can promote mold and bacteria growth, posing respiratory and allergic risks without prompt professional cleaning.
